Solution Overview
Problem
The installation of numerous applications on intelligent terminals is inconvenient due to redundancy and complexity, with existing voice digital assistants like Siri being limited in their ability to call specific apps as digital assistants and not allowing user-determined app usage.
Innovation Solution
An application convergence method and apparatus that registers convergence parameters for multiple applications, allowing for the convergence of apps based on user requests, creating a new converged application with a unique interface and data format, enabling interworking between multiple apps without the need for explicit installation in the operating system.

Embodiments of the present invention disclose an application convergence method and apparatus. Multiple convergence parameter interfaces are provided, and multiple convergence parameters registered by an application by using the convergence parameter interfaces are received. Therefore, when a convergence operation request of a user or an apparatus for multiple applications is received, multiple convergence parameters of the multiple applications can be obtained from the multiple convergence parameter interfaces; and the multiple convergence parameters of the multiple applications are separately converged, so as to implement convergence of the multiple applications.
